Output 1602b8b8e452c3f29d462bb7bc56898912359527be46a247e4333978842d287c:19

value
26475023
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3d8af68fc140414082f336c69c41f9957354b511 OP_EQUAL
address
37JRcaBuBucjVt6XaPLcNpb7mSWQsnVBzS
transaction
1602b8b8e452c3f29d462bb7bc56898912359527be46a247e4333978842d287c
confirmations
403409
spent
true